Design And Implementation Of Communication Function For Protective Measuring And Controlling Device Based On IEC 61850

With the continuous advancement of the intelligent process of power grid,in the environment of smart substation,the sampling,control and communication mode of the Bay’s measurement-control device and protection device have changed,and the measurement-control device and protection device tend to be integrated.The promulgation of IEC 61850 standard and the maturity of modern hardware technology provide the technical basis for the integration of protection measurement and control devices.Moreover,IEC 61850 standard solves the consistency problem of data sharing and communication in the integration process.High-performance hardware devices can guarantee the effective completion of protection calculation and data processing at the same time.Therefore,it is practical significance to research and design the protection-measurement-control device and its communication function based on IEC 61850 standard.Based on the function analysis of protection-measurement-control device and the modeling method of IEC 61850,Substation Configuration Language was selected as the development language.Subsequently,the Object-Oriented modeling method based on Unified Modeling Language was used to complete the software model design of protection-measurement-control device.Finally,the software model of protection-measurement-control device was instantiated and compiled based on SCL,and the model file based on SCL was constructed.Finally,the hardware platform of protection-measurement-control device based on DSP was designed,and the software model of protection-measurement-control device based on Ubuntu system was realized.Considering the communication requirements,based on libIEC61850,The thesis designed the vertical communication function and horizontal communication function for protection-measurement-control device,namely,MMS communication and GOOSE communication.From the aspects of communication model,protocolstack,communication flow and communication code design,the specific design of MMS communication and GOOSE communication had been completed,and the construction of communication system based on IEC 61850 standard had been realized.According to the performance and communication function of the device,the test scheme of the protection measurement and control device was designed.The test scheme included static test,dynamic test,performance test,MMS communication test and GOOSE communication test.According to different test contents,different test methods were designed and completed.Through the analysis of the test results,the software model of the device met the IEC 61850 standard with good performance.MMS communication was accurate.And GOOSE communication was fast and reliable,furthermore its delay was less than 4 ms specified in the standard.The design method of the device and its communication function has been applied in the enterprise.It doesn’t only provide an application example to realize the integration of the device with engineering application value,but also a reference for the research of the protection-measurement-control device.
